EXOGENOUS GEOLOGICAL PROCESSES, LANDSLIDES, ENVIRONMENTAL IMPLICATIONS, SPACE SURVEY, REMOTE SENSING, RADAR INTERFEROMETRY, ENVIRONMEN PROTECTION RECOMENDATIONS The research was conducted in the period 2018-2019 as part of the Target Program “Development of geological, geophysical sciences, technologies and mineral resources development in Ukraine and study of emergency forecasting and minimization” established by NAS of Ukraine. The purpose of the conducted research is to develop the scientific and methodological bases for the use of satellite imagery in: 1) controlling and predicting the development of exogenous geological processes, in particular, landslides; 2) assessment of environmental risks in oil and gas operations, in particular on the shelves; 3) studying the dynamics of environmental changes within the open mining areas; 4) assessment and mapping of long-term changes of the Earth's cover; 5) detecting peat fires and assessing the risk of an underground fire. The research is based on the use of satellite remote sensing data, geological, geophysical, ecological information, gasometric, geospatial and other data. To obtain the necessary data, modern field and on-board measuring instruments (in particular, the FieldSrec-3-FR - precision field radiospectrometer) and active Earth remote sensing satellites (in particular, Sentinel) are involved. Known and specially developed digital methods are used for data processing and analysis. Product Description popup.authors Elistratova Lesya О. Efimenko Tatiana А. Andreev Artem A.
